Singapore Airlines Firms Up Order For More A380s And A350 XWBs

Repeat Order 'Shows Great Endorsement' Of Airbus Products

Singapore Airlines (SIA) has firmed up an order for 25 more widebody aircraft from Airbus, including five A380s, and 20 A350-900s. The deal was completed in 2012 and follows an agreement in October 2012.

Singapore Airlines has placed three consecutive orders for the A380, making it the second largest customer of the A380, and now has 19 aircraft in service. In the mid-size category, the new A350 XWB order sees the airline double its backlog for the all-new aircraft to 40. The A350-900s will be used by the airline on both medium and long haul routes.

“This second repeat order from one of the largest A380 operators today is a great endorsement” said John Leahy, Chief Operating Officer, Customers, Airbus. “We’re also delighted that Singapore Airlines are demonstrating equal confidence in the A350. With both these aircraft, Singapore Airlines will have the most modern, most comfortable and most efficient fleet the market can offer.”
